What is Haiti Gourde (HTG)

The Haiti Gourde (HTG) is the official currency of Haiti, a Caribbean nation situated on the island of Hispaniola. The Gourde is divided into 100 centimes, although centimes are rarely used in practice today. The currency symbol for the Gourde is "G" or "HTG."

Haiti has a complex financial history, characterized by economic challenges that include inflation and political instability. Despite these hurdles, the Gourde is a crucial part of the daily lives of Haitians. It is needed for all kinds of transactions, from buying groceries to paying for services. The currency was first introduced in the early 19th century but has undergone various changes and redenominations since then.

One notable aspect of the HTG is its relationship with foreign currencies, particularly the US dollar (USD), which is widely used in the country alongside the Gourde. As a result, many Haitians often think in terms of both HTG and USD, especially when considering prices for imported goods.

What is CFA Franc - BCEAO (XOF)

The CFA Franc - BCEAO (XOF) is a currency used in several West African countries that are members of the West African Economic and Monetary Union (WAEMU). This includes countries like Benin, Burkina Faso, Côte d'Ivoire, Guinea-Bissau, Mali, Niger, Senegal, and Togo. The currency is pegged to the euro, which means its value is tied to the euro exchange rate, providing some stability and predictability in financial transactions.

The CFA Franc was introduced in 1945 and has since undergone some changes, particularly after the introduction of the euro. The BCEAO stands for the "Banque Centrale des États de l'Afrique de l'Ouest," which serves as the central bank for these West African states and oversees the issuance and management of the XOF.

The symbol for the CFA Franc is "F CFA," and it is subdivided into 100 centimes. Like the Gourde, the CFA Franc plays a significant role in the everyday lives of people in the countries using it. It is used for all commercial activities, from basic transactions to larger financial exchanges.
